To thrive in Utility Accounting, you need strong analytical abilities, attention to detail, and experience with accounting principles—often supported by a degree in accounting, finance, or a related field. Familiarity with industry-standard accounting software (such as SAP, Oracle, or specialized utility billing systems) and regulatory compliance knowledge is highly valuable.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ills help professionals excel in cross-departmental collaboration and address complex billing or reporting issues. These skills ensure accurate financial reporting and regulatory adherence, which are critical for the smooth operation of utility organizations.
A Utility Accounting job involves managing financial transactions, records, and reporting for utility companies, such as electricity, water, and gas providers. Responsibilities typically include tracking revenues, expenses, billing, and regulatory compliance to ensure accurate financial statements. Professionals in this role analyze utility costs, monitor budgets, and support financial planning to maintain efficient operations. Strong knowledge of industry regulations and accounting principles is essential for success in this field.
A typical day in Utility Accounting involves preparing and analyzing financial statements, tracking utility revenues and expenditures, processing invoices, and ensuring regulatory compliance for reporting purposes. Professionals often collaborate with operations, engineering, and customer service teams to reconcile billing records and address discrepancies. There may be periods of increased workload during month-end or year-end closing activities. Utility accountants frequently use both general and industry-specific software to manage complex data and streamline financial processes, making attention to detail and adaptability key for success in this dynamic environment.

The Securities Division regulates Arizona's investment market and is on the forefront of protecting Arizonans from financial frauds. When fraud or other violations related to securities law occur, the Securities Division's Enforcement Group seeks payments from the accountable parties. This position will be housed within the 25-person Enforcement Group and is an integral part of the enforcement process.
The main responsibility of the position is to assist in monitoring the Securities Division's payment program. This includes accounting, reconciling, and reporting the amounts paid directly to the Division and through other governmental agencies. The position processes the distribution of funds to victim investors or the state general fund, coordinates with the enforcement case teams (attorneys, investigators and forensic accountants) regarding financial information relevant to the position, assists in locating victim investors, and is the primary contact for public inquiries regarding the receipt and distribution of funds.

State of Arizona is not a conventional company, but the governmental structure presiding over the U.S. state of Arizona, headquartered in Phoenix, AZ. The State of Arizona operates within the industry of government administration and public services across various sectors including education, health, public safety, transportation, and economic services. These services are aimed to ensure the security, prosperity, and well-being of the Arizona citizens and communities. Founded on February 14, 1912, when Arizona became the 48th state to join the Union, the State of Arizona is committed to providing people-centric, efficient, and effective government. Its mission is to improve the quality of life for all Arizonans by providing a secure environment and advancing the state's economy.
